One of the main problems window remodeling helps address is drafts and air leaks that can lead to increased energy costs and reduced comfort inside a property. Older windows may have deteriorated seals, warped frames, or single-pane glass that does not provide adequate insulation. Upgrading to modern, energy-efficient windows can significantly reduce heat transfer, helping to maintain consistent indoor temperatures and lower utility bills. Additionally, window remodeling can resolve issues related to broken or cracked glass, damaged frames, or difficulty operating windows, enhancing both safety and ease of use.

Window Replacement Costs - The cost for replacing windows typically ranges from $300 to $1,000 per window, depending on size, material, and style. For example, a standard double-pane window might cost around $500, while custom designs can be higher.
Frame Material Expenses - The choice of frame material influences overall costs, with vinyl frames generally costing between $100 and $300 each. Wooden frames tend to be more expensive, often ranging from $200 to $600 per window.
Installation Fees - Labor costs for window installation usually fall between $150 and $800 per window, depending on complexity and accessibility. Some projects may incur additional charges for removing old windows or structural modifications.
Additional Costs - Upgrading to energy-efficient windows or adding features like grids can increase costs by $100 to $400 per window. These extras can influence the total project price based on preferences and window specifications.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
